About the Institute

The Institute for Advanced Technologies and Industrial Programming trains specialists in optoelectronics, machine and instrument engineering, electronics and nanoelectronics, nanotechnology, metrological support for measurements in the above fields, materials science, design, and product standardization in the chemical and pharmaceutical industries, and electronic technology. The Institute’s alumni are employed in high-tech industries, including the defense industry and the social sector, where they take jobs in production engineering, administration and management, manufacturing technology development and industrial design. They also conduct research, including various kinds of materials research for mechanical engineering, aerospace technology, nuclear energy, nanotechnology, medical equipment and pharmaceuticals. Many become entrepreneurs and implement their own innovative developments.
